The Rancocas Valley Red Devils will head out to challenge the Williamstown Braves at 4:00 p.m. on Thursday. Rancocas Valley will be strutting in after a victory while Williamstown will be coming in after a loss.
Last Monday, Rancocas Valley beat Burlington Township 3-1.
Meanwhile, Williamstown's game on Tuesday was all tied up 0-0 at the half, but sadly for them it didn't stay that way. They fell just short of Kingsway by a score of 1-0. The Braves have now taken an 'L' in back-to-back games.
Rancocas Valley's win bumped their record up to 6-8-1. As for Williamstown, their defeat ended a three-game streak of wins at home and dropped them to 6-8-1.
Rancocas Valley beat Williamstown by a goal in their previous matchup back in August of 2017, winning 1-0. The rematch might be a little tougher for Rancocas Valley since the team won't have the home-pitch advantage this time around. We'll see if the change in venue makes a difference.
